Wed 05 May 2004Changed industrial school to represent IrelandThe transformation of the once-notorious industrial school in Letterfrack, Co Galway, into a thriving community-based furniture college is to to be Ireland's entry at the Venice Biennale this autumn.The project by multiple award-winning architects O'Donnell and Tuomey, shortlisted for the European Union Prize for Architecture last year, was selected because it fits the theme of this year's architecture biennale, "Metamorphoses".
